Understanding Bi-Fold Doors

Before diving into the repair procedure, it’s important to understand the components of a bi-fold door. Bi-fold doors include multiple panels that fold together, allowing them to slide along a track. The main parts include:

  • Panels: These are the individual areas of the door that fold and slide.
  • Track: The horizontal or vertical course along which the panels move.
  • Rollers: Small wheels connected to the top and bottom of each panel, permitting them to slide efficiently.
  • Hinges: Connect the panels to each other and to the frame.
  • Deals with: Used to open and close the doors.
  • Modification Screws: Allow for tweak the alignment of the panels.

Common Issues and DIY Fixes

  1. Sticking Doors

    • Cause: Dust, dirt, or debris in the track can trigger the doors to stick.
    • Service: Clean the track with a vacuum or a soft brush. Apply a silicone lubricant to the rollers to ensure smooth movement.
  2. Misaligned Panels

    • Trigger: Over time, the panels can end up being misaligned due to use and tear or incorrect installation.
    • Option: Adjust the positioning screws located at the top and bottom of the panels. Turn the screws clockwise to raise the panel and counterclockwise to reduce it.
  3. Broken Rollers

    • Cause: Rollers can break or break, triggering the doors to jam or not move at all.
    • Service: Replace the damaged rollers with brand-new ones. Make sure the new rollers are the exact same size and type as the old ones.
  4. Loose Hinges

    • Trigger: Hinges can end up being loose with time, resulting in unsteady panels.
    • Solution: Tighten the hinge screws. If the screws are stripped, utilize longer screws or fill the holes with wood filler before reinserting the screws.
  5. Damaged Panels

    • Cause: Panels can end up being harmed due to effect or wear.
    • Service: For small damage, you can use wood filler or touch-up paint. For significant damage, consider replacing the entire panel.

Frequently asked questions

Q: How much does bi-fold door repair expense?A: The expense of bi-fold door repair can vary depending on the degree of the damage and the parts that need to be replaced. Basic repairs, such as cleaning up the track or changing the positioning, might cost around ₤ 50 to ₤ 100. More complex repairs, such as replacing rollers or panels, can range from ₤ 100 to ₤ 300 or more.

Q: Can I repair a bi-fold bifold door vertical adjustment myself?A: Many small concerns can be attended to with DIY services, such as cleaning the track or changing the alignment. Nevertheless, for more complex repairs, it’s best to consult an expert to guarantee the job is done properly and securely.

Q: How long does bi-fold residential bifold door repairs repair take?A: Simple repairs can be completed in a few hours, while more complex repairs might take a complete day or longer. The duration will depend upon the degree of the damage and the availability of replacement parts.

Q: What should I search for in a bi-fold door repair service?A: Look for a service that has experience with bi-fold doors, favorable evaluations from previous consumers, and a clear communication process. Guarantee they use a warranty on their work and are certified and insured.

Q: Can I avoid bi-fold door problems?A: Regular maintenance can help prevent lots of typical problems. Clean the track and rollers frequently, lubricate the moving parts, and examine the alignment regularly. Deal with any small problems promptly to prevent them from ending up being more severe.
